Feature Suggestions
Please provide here your suggestion for new functionality for Plesk. We encourage you to review and vote for suggestions of others. The top-ranked suggestions are likely to be included in the next versions of Plesk.
Please write in English so that voters from all over the world can read and support your request.
Off-topic posts will be removed from here
- or
2041 results found
-
enable email piping like in cPanel email forwarders to pipe to a script (osticket)
enable email piping like in cPanel email forwarders to pipe to a script (osticket)
179 votesThis is a valid request, so we’ll look into it. There is no ETA at the moment, but we would really appreciate you voting for this request so that we can accurately assess its popularity relative to other features. Thanks in advance!
IB
-
Include pgadmin for Postgres management in Plesk
phpPgAdmin support was dropped starting from Plesk Onyx 17.8
This means that Plesk does not have any management tool for Postgres databases shipped with it.I suggest to include pgadmin in Plesk installation since the latest ve
rsion of this software (2018-09-06 - pgAdmin 4 v3.3 Released) has just been released, with adequate security. More info about it you can find here:
https://www.pgadmin.org/174 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
IG -
Docker Compose to use over the admin panel
I would like to administrate multiple Docker container via Compose, editable over the Admin panel. Some easy deploying mechanism including the Volumes of the container from my local machine over upload or git would be nice.
174 votesThank you for your input! We will consider this functionality in upcoming releases, if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
IG -
Multiple MySQL Versions configureable over Panel
I'd be happy if you could integrate multiple MySQL Versions into Plesk. Each Customer should be able to choose his MySQL. Also choosing more than only one version should be implemented.
164 votesThank you for your input. We will consider the possibility of implementing this feature in upcoming releases.
Since Plesk Onyx panel admin will be able to install different MySQL versions as a Docker containers, then the DB servers can be connected as remote DB to Plesk.
SE
-
Plesk SpamAssassin configuration options
It would be much better if server-wide and per-mailbox options were available in Plesk to add SpamAssassin rules.
SpamAssassin can be configured by the command line, but this is difficult for many of us.
164 votes -
161 votes
-
Add possibility issue Let's Encrypt SSL certificate for mail server when the "A" DNS record for domain is pointing to another server
This feature is required for users with the configuration when on the Plesk only mail server for domain is used.
"A" DNS record for mail.example.com is pointing to Plesk server, when when "A" record for example.com is pointing to another server.
160 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ular. Everyone, please continue voting for this feature if you consider it important.
—
IG -
Backup manager: Include Docker containers
Currently docker containers are skipped by the backup manager, would be great to include them as well.
154 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.— rk
-
Add ip manually to fail2ban
It is not possible to add an ip manually to fail2ban trough Plesk interface. Sometimes you detect an offending ip address which you want to ban from your system, before it is detected by recidive rule.
149 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
ET -
Ability to customize nginx per site template e.g. Location /, Location ~, etc
Hello, I'm using Plesk Onyx and I've also bumped into problems with not being able to set correct NGINX Directives.
Regarding nginx and nginx configuration for various CMS, Web Apps etc, I see that a lot of directives need to be set and there are a lot of scattered issues around in the web.
For example most CMS will require a
location / { ... }
or for google's pagespeed test we need to add expire headers e.g.
location ~* .*.(jpg|jpeg|png|gif|ico|css|js)$ {
expires 14d;
}I think the Model to building the final vhost conf file should be revised instead of focusing on specific use cases like "Duplicate Location / {} directives".
If we simplify it, the current model works like that:
The Plesk vhost template for NGINX reads some database values and then appends specific directives using variables regarding the domain.
Afterwards it includes the custom vhost_nginx.conf file at each server {...} directive declaration.So since some records are already defined, the originals match before our own directives so our directives are ignored or our directives turn out as duplicates.
I can think of 3 different suggestions instead in this case.
1. Add the ability to set a custom base vhost template for each vhost separately
In this case:
- The vhost is created by PLESK using the default template.
- The user would then be able to clone the original template and modify to their needs
- The modified template would be saved either to the db or to a separate file
- If a modified template exists -> the system would use that one instead of the PLESK default one to build the final last_nginx.conf file.- Keep only minimal required vhost configuration information in the base template and add the rest to db so that people can then easily override for their custom vhost configuration. In this case:
- Separate Location / {} directives from the rest, including location / { proxypass https://{IP}:{PORT}; proxysetheader Host $host; proxysetheader X-Real-IP $remoteaddr; proxysetheader X-Forwarded-For $proxyaddxforwardedfor; access_log off; } etc ...
- The vhost is created by PLESK using the default template which does not include any location directives.
- When the user chooses to use nginx the additional nginx directives field is populated by what would be generated by the template on save with some comment that removing this could result in his site not working.
Add a reset button to reset to initial configuration if the user messes up.
Similar to 2 but use 2 fields to store the information.
One field is a checkbox to enable or disable plesk's directives with a warning that the site might not load correctly.
A field to add custom directives so that the user can input his own configuration.
There should be a box or button to display the recommended configuration for the vhost
A reset button to the recommended configuration would be nice.
Let me know if you think something like this is achievable or why it can't be done. Thanks in advance for your efforts.
Hello, I'm using Plesk Onyx and I've also bumped into problems with not being able to set correct NGINX Directives.
Regarding nginx and nginx configuration for various CMS, Web Apps etc, I see that a lot of directives need to be set and there are a lot of scattered issues around in the web.
For example most CMS will require a
location / { ... }
or for google's pagespeed test we need to add expire headers e.g.
location ~* .*.(jpg|jpeg|png|gif|ico|css|js)$ {
expires 14d;
}I think the Model to building the final vhost conf file should be revised instead…
140 votesThank you for your input! We will consider these nginx configuration suggestions in upcoming releases if it will be popular.
Everyone, please continue voting for this feature and add your comments if you consider it important.
—
IG -
Exclude domains from backup in UI or provide option to select what should be included
Add an option to exclude domains / clients / resellers from a backup to the Plesk user interface.
Currently, it is possible only via command line:
http://docs.plesk.com/en-US/12.5/advanced-administration-guide-linux/backing-up-restoring-and-migrating-data/backing-up-data/specifying-data-for-backing-up.68839/135 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
IG -
Windows Fail2Ban
The new security option for plesk 12 is Fail2Ban, but it is only for Linux version.
There is an opensorce for windows.
http://www.digitalruby.com/securing-...icated-server/
I suggest to Parallels Team include this.
132 votes -
Show reason of deferred message in mail queue
Actually it's possible to show deferred messages headers in : Tools and settings > mail server settings > mail queue
It would be very useful if it's possible to show the reason why the message is deffered or stuck in the queue (/var/spool/postfix/defer).
132 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
IB
-
Complete DMARC Support
The DMARC support in Plesk Onyx 17.5.3 ist incomplete. If an incoming email is rejected due to a DMARC fail there is no mailer daemon generated to inform the sender of this email.
Please add this important feature to DMARC support. Otherwise it would not be usable for most customers.
128 votesThank you for your input! We will consider this functionality in upcoming releases, if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
IG -
Let's Encrypt: separate cert for webmail (without main domain in SAN)
We have a setup where webmail.example.com and example.com point to another server than our Plesk instance. Because of this we can't enable Let's Encrypt on Webmail since the CSR contains webmail.example.com and example.com.
So I hope you consider adding an option to only create webmail.example.com (without SAN example.com)127 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.— rk
-
Easy change the main website on a subscription
Currently the main domain must be renamed to change the main domain. This is cumbersome, especially if e-mail addresses are still assigned to this domain, because they will be also renamed. It would be more convenient if another already existing domain could be set as the main domain, e. g. by clicking on a button "Set as main domain".
126 votes -
Limit amount of backups per customer
Hey guys,
I am sure that I speak for hundreds of users when I say that having a limit on backups per customers and or subscriptions should be an important and available option. The option to also limit backups based on the customers subscription storage size will be even better. Otherwise, customers who overuse the backup option will dramatically increase storage space on the server without realization of the administrator. It wouldn't be ideal for an administrator to enter the dumps folder to delete random customer backups. Really hope you guys can resolve this and add this feature as soon as possible.
Hey guys,
I am sure that I speak for hundreds of users when I say that having a limit on backups per customers and or subscriptions should be an important and available option. The option to also limit backups based on the customers subscription storage size will be even better. Otherwise, customers who overuse the backup option will dramatically increase storage space on the server without realization of the administrator. It wouldn't be ideal for an administrator to enter the dumps folder to delete random customer backups. Really hope you guys can resolve this and add this feature as soon…
125 votesThank you for your input! We will consider this functionality in upcoming releases, if it will be popular.
Everyone, please continue voting for this feature if you consider it important.—
IG -
Maldet for linux inside Plesk
Hello,
is better if such as "wordpress toolkit" you implement this software in plesk https://www.rfxn.com/projects/linux-malware-detect/ + ClamAV (is more faster the maildect search).
With this way, anyone can scan our website from malware. And after scan, the user need to have an notify via email or directly into plesk. This inscrease the security of website and also increase the plesk security.
I use it somethimes for scan all website into our web hosting, and I found it very usefull for prevent serius problem of botnet, hacked website etc.
I hope that you can consider to implement this function.
Regards
124 votes -
symfony Support
A process to support symfony projects
116 votesThank you for your input! We will consider this functionality in upcoming releases if it will be popular.
Everyone, please continue voting for this feature if you consider it important.
—
IG -
add backup password protection to Backup Manager Backups (NO..it doesn't have it at the mo)
This may also be a security issue.
Currently there are no special protection of user content in the backup. Plesk protects only its sensitive data, web content archived without any encryption.If some gains ADMIN access to a wordpress/drupal/other web applications install parts of the Plesk container file system, cron jobs, etc will be compromised and would undoubtably increase exponentially the chances of the system to be exploited with virus, rootkits, malware “indirectly” affecting Plesk. (as an analogy no point to build a metal wall if the door is still glass)
So, in other words ... if a wordpress installation is compromised the installations of malicious (or not) plugins can lead to the installations of rootkit, malware and virus at the container. I cannot see for a second how this would be good for any Virtuozzo container running Plesk and how you could consider Plesk not being affect if for instance the container is used to conduct a DDOS to a random host.
Initial Thread
http://forum.odin.com/threads/plesk-12-x-x-backup-manager-encryption-security-issue.334691/#post-786917This may also be a security issue.
Currently there are no special protection of user content in the backup. Plesk protects only its sensitive data, web content archived without any encryption.If some gains ADMIN access to a wordpress/drupal/other web applications install parts of the Plesk container file system, cron jobs, etc will be compromised and would undoubtably increase exponentially the chances of the system to be exploited with virus, rootkits, malware “indirectly” affecting Plesk. (as an analogy no point to build a metal wall if the door is still glass)
So, in other words ... if a wordpress installation…
114 votesHello,
Thanks for your input, we understand the importance. This Feature request is registered in our tracking system as PPM-344 and it will be included into future Plesk versions. There is no ETA at the moment, but we would really appreciate you voting for this request so that we can accurately assess its popularity relative to other features. Thanks in advance!
- Don't see your idea?